Schedule/Results | Roster | News | Archives Wendt Qualifies For Sixth Event At Big Sky Conference Championships
May 2, 2009
SUU Invitational: Complete Results Cedar City, UT --- Sydney Wendt added a sixth Big Sky Conference qualifying mark at the SUU Invitational, running a time of 14.75 seconds in the 100-meter hurdles, surpassing the qualifying standard of 15.00 seconds. Wendt missed qualifying in the 100-meter hurdles by .01 seconds at the Robison Invitational on April 25 in Provo, Utah, running a time of 15.01 seconds. The junior from Idaho Falls previously qualified in the 400-meter hurdles, long jump, triple jump, high jump and the heptathlon, and added an NCAA Provisional qualifying mark in the high jump. Sasha Buylova added a fourth Big Sky qualifying mark Saturday, running a time of 14.97 seconds in the 100-meter hurdles. Gemma Maini ran a time of 2:15.94 to qualify in the 800-meter run, and Kris Thomasberg cleared 5-03.00 in the high jump, matching the Big Sky qualifying standard. Three other ISU women improved on earlier Big Sky qualifying marks in Cedar City. Jessica Johnson-Williams ran a time of 24.65 seconds in the 200-meter run, the second-fastest time in the Big Sky this season. Kylee Gleason improved her qualifying mark in the pole vault to 11-11.75, and Carrie Connett cut her time in the 400-meter hurdles to 1:03.74. Several ISU athletes will compete in "last chance" meets this weekend in Utah. The Big Sky Conference Championships take place May 13-16 in Missoula, Mont. |
